FT. LAUDERDALE, Fla. - Incumbent Democratic Senator Bill Nelson and Republican Representative Connie Mack IV will participate in a U.S. Senate Debate in Ft. Lauderdale tonight.

The debate is being moderated by WPTV's Michael Williams.

A three-person panel made up of ABC Action News Director of Community Affairs Lissette Campos, Miami Herald politics reporter Toluse Olorunnipa, and South Florida Sun-Sentinel political writer Anthony Man will be asking the candidates questions.

The debate will be split into three parts.

During the first part, the panelists will ask Sen. Nelson and Rep. Mack to address the issues raised by the two candidates' negative ads.

The second part will revolve around domestic issues such as jobs, employment, education and Medicare.

In the third section Nelson and Mack will be asked about international policy and national security issues.

The debate is taking place in the Rose and Alfred Miniaci Performing Arts Center at Nova Southeastern University.
